Top Tips on Preventive Maintenance for Garage Doors
- Know How It Functions
The easiest and best way to know when your garage door has issues is to understand how it functions. To understand the workings of your garage door, you may have to read through the manual. Though this may not be your ideal afternoon read, it will prove to be worth it in the long run.
By understanding how your door works, you will be able to spot when components are out of place or when it is not functioning as it should. Without a proper understanding, you can end up exposing yourself and your loved ones to danger without even knowing it!

2. Check to See Whether Your Door Is Balanced
An unbalanced door usually wears and tears quicker. When a garage door is unbalanced, all other parts work harder and as such, the lifespan of the door usually reduces. Check to see whether your door balances when you open or close it.

3. Lubricate All Moving Parts
A garage door usually has numerous moving parts and components. One of the top tips for garage doors preventive maintenance is to lubricate all the moving parts to prevent damage caused by friction.
Lubrication usually keeps components such as rollers moving smoothly, and thus, ensures that your door is functioning optimally. We advise that you check your manual to understand which parts of the door you should lubricate.
4. Replace Any Damaged Weather Stripping
The weatherstripping on your door plays an important part in preventing damage to the interior of your home and your door. After some time, the vagaries of the weather can damage the stripping, hence exposing your door to the risk of damage and also reducing the protection of your home.
If you notice that the stripping on your door has become cracked or chipped, visit the local hardware store and acquire some replacement stripping. 5. Tighten the Screws on Your Door
Garage doors are used many times during the day in each home. The vibration produced by them as they are opening and closing can cause the screws to come loose over time.
Loose screws pose a lot of danger to those in your property, your car and they also increase the risk of further damage to your garage door exponentially. Every few months, it is important that you tighten the screws and bolts on your door.
6. Clean the Tracks
As time passes, you are likely to note that dust and grime will settle on the tracks of your garage door. To ensure that your door operates optimally, clear away debris on the tracks and then use a level to check if the tracks are straight.

7. Do Not Forget to Lubricate the Springs
Another important tip for garage doors preventive maintenance is to ensure that you lubricate the springs very regularly. Remember that the springs on your door are under constant strain and they are thus highly prone to wear and tear as well as rust.
